NAPRO Fuel Conditioner NCON 118

Precise fuel temperature control for ORVR tests

The NCON 118 was developed to perform fuel pre-conditioning and vehicle refueling in ORVR (Onboard Refueling Vapor Recovery) evaporative emission tests. Configured to cool or heat fuel to the desired temperature, it can also control the volume and flow rate of fuel delivery to the vehicle's tank.

Meets the requirements of ABNT NBR 16927 and CFR Title 40 — Part 86, Subpart B, Section 86.107-98.

Technical Specifications

Dimensions 1.45 × 1.00 × 1.80 m (L × W × H)
Fuel volume 150 litres (internal reservoir)
Weight 450 kg (empty reservoir)
Temperature precision ±0.1 °C
Power supply 220 VAC ±10% / 32 A two-phase with ground
Compressed air 6 BAR / 11 Nl/min — water and oil free
Fuels Gasoline or ethanol
Refueling hose 4 metres
Mobility Rack with casters
Standards ABNT NBR 16927 / CFR 40 — Part 86
